Information about the highest point and Forest
Brasstown Bald is the highest point in Georgia, standing at 4,784 feet tall. This mountain offers stunning views of the surrounding area, making it a popular spot for hikers and visitors. On a clear day, you can see parts of four states: Georgia, North Carolina, South Carolina, and Tennessee. There is a visitor center at the top where people can learn more about the area.
Chattahoochee-Oconee National Forest has plenty of trees, flowing rivers, and stunning mountains. People come here to hike on the many trails, enjoy nature, and breathe in fresh air. Some popular trails are the Appalachian Trail and the Raven Cliff Falls Trail, where you can see lovely waterfalls and rich wildlife.
Camping is another great way to experience Chattahoochee-Oconee National Forest. There are various campgrounds where families and friends can set up tents or park their RVs. Many campgrounds have facilities like picnic tables, fire pits, and restrooms. Visitors can also enjoy activities like fishing in the clear lakes and rivers. The forest is home to many species of fish, so anglers may catch trout or bass.
Wildlife watching is a wonderful highlight of visiting this national forest. Many animals live in these woods, including deer, black bears, and various birds. Birdwatchers can spot colorful birds like hawks and woodpeckers. To see these creatures, visitors should be quiet and patient. It is also important to respect the animals’ homes and observe them from a distance.
